angular - Angular Ionic 数据绑定
问题描述
我正在循环一个产品列表,我想获得一个产品来使用 IDProduct 发出 HTTP 请求,但我无法将产品从 .html 传递到 .ts。有人可以帮助我吗?
<ion-item *ngFor="let prod of listProdotti | filter:searchItem">
<ion-label>{{ prod.NomeProdotto }}</ion-label>
<ion-label>{{ prod.Reference }}</ion-label>
<ion-toggle color="primary" [checked]="prod.Pubblicato == 'Si' ? true: false" (ionChange)="statusProduct($event)"></ion-toggle>
<ion-icon style="cursor: pointer;"name="trash" color="danger" (click)="deleteProduct(prod.IDProdotto, prod.NomeProdotto)"></ion-icon>
</ion-item>
解决方案
最有可能的问题是该click
事件在ion-icon
. 尝试将ion-icon
按钮内部包裹起来。
<button ion-button icon-only (click)="deleteProduct(prod.IDProdotto, prod.NomeProdotto)">
<ion-icon style="cursor: pointer;"name="trash" color="danger"></ion-icon>
</button>
推荐阅读
- consul - 使用 Vault 为 Consul 生成 mTLS 证书
- swift - 重复滚动视图 SwiftUI
- eclipse - Maven SpringBoot 应用程序从 mvn spring-boot:run 启动,但因从 Eclipse 运行 Spring Boot 的 Websphere 错误而失败
- html - 像药丸/徽章这样的 HTML 元素是否需要额外的 Aria 角色?
- python - 将字符串中的值解析为字典
- vega-lite - 如何将图像定位在左上角?
- omnet++ - 构建时如何修复 Simu5G 错误?
- mysql - 如果存在则更新特定列,如果不存在则不会失败
- d3.js - d3 纬度/经度点未与地图对齐
- javascript - tflite 版本的poseNet 模型是否支持多姿态估计?